Key Features for Personalization
- Geofilters: Custom filters based on location to target specific areas or events.
- Bitmojis: Personalized avatars that can be integrated into campaigns.
- Lens Studio: Augmented reality lenses that can be customized for individual campaigns.
- Story Ads: Curated stories that can be tailored to audience segments.
Strategies for Creating Personalized Campaigns
To develop effective personalized marketing campaigns on Snapchat, consider the following strategies:
- Segment Your Audience: Use data to divide your audience into smaller groups based on interests, location, or behavior.
- Create Interactive Content: Use lenses, filters, and polls to engage users actively.
- Leverage User-Generated Content: Encourage users to share their own content related to your brand for increased authenticity.
- Personalize Messages: Send targeted ads or messages that speak directly to individual preferences or behaviors.
